Should all languages in India have equal status ? Reflect. |
|
Answer» 1. In India there are as many as 1,652 languages. 2. All languages in India don’t have equal status. 3. Indian Constitution recognises 22 languages as statutory. 4. Many languages have no script. 5. Some tribal languages were neglected. Ex : Oravan. 6. Many languages were spoken by few people. 7. Taking all things into consideration it will be difficult to accord equal status to all languages. 8. According to the Constitution, the citizens have right to protect their language and culture. 9. If they provide equal status to all languages, we should protect integrity and unity of our country. (OR) 1. Yes, all languages should be accorded equal status. 2. No regional language should be ignored. |
